IRubricator

Сборка: Cubes;

Описание

Интерфейс IRubricator содержит свойства и методы объекта репозитория - База данных временных рядов.

Иерархия наследования

          IRubricator

Комментарии

База данных временны́х рядов - это объект, предназначенный для хранения временны́х рядов.

Временны́м рядом называется совокупность наблюдений ряда. Временной ряд характеризуется уникальным набором значений атрибутов. Каждое наблюдение, входящее в ряд, называется точкой ряда. Оно характеризуется временем наблюдения, его значением, а также рядом дополнительных характеристик.

Свойства

  Имя свойства Краткое описание
AutoUnits Свойство AutoUnits определяет наличие измерения единиц измерения в базе данных временных рядов.
AutoUpdateStat Свойство AutoUpdateStat определяет, собирать ли статистики и оценивать ли фрагментацию индексов при операциях с данными базы данных временных рядов.
CalendarLevels Свойство CalendarLevels определяет тип календарной динамики базы данных временных рядов.
CalendarLevelsDimension Свойство CalendarLevelsDimension возвращает внутреннее измерение календарных уровней базы данных временных рядов.
CompoundFactorKey Свойство CompoundFactorKey определяет, будут ли временные ряды иметь составной ключ.
Container Свойство Container определяет объекты репозитория, образующие базу данных временных рядов.
Database Свойство Database определяет репозиторий НСИ, в котором содержатся базовые справочники, необходимые для работы с базой данных временных рядов.
DatabaseEx Свойство DatabaseEx определяет базу данных для базы данных временных рядов.
DefaultDwarf Свойство DefaultDwarf определяет, использовать ли оптимизацию при загрузке данных базы данных временных рядов в память.
Dimensions Свойство Dimensions позволяет работать с коллекцией сквозных измерений базы данных временных рядов.
EditFacts Свойство EditFacts возвращает объект репозитория, содержащий справочник базы данных временных рядов.
EditValues Свойство EditValues возвращает объект репозитория, содержащий справочник значений базы данных временных рядов.
EndYear Свойство EndYear возвращает дату окончания для показателя.
FactAndValuesDimension Свойство FactAndValuesDimension возвращает измерение атрибутов базы данных временных рядов.
Facts Свойство Facts определяет справочник репозитория НСИ, содержащий информацию о показателях базы данных временных рядов.
FactsOnQuery Свойство FactsOnQuery определяет, будет ли справочник фактов основан на запросе.
GetCommonCalendar Свойство GetCommonCalendar возвращает календарный справочник базы данных временных рядов.
HasEmptyAttribute Свойство HasEmptyAttribute определяет, присутствует ли в базе данных временных рядов признак пустоты показателей.
HasMnemonics Свойство HasMnemonics определяет, использовать ли мнемоники для идентификации показателей.
HasScenarioDimension Свойство HasScenarioDimension определяет, поддерживает ли база данных временных рядов сценарии.
KeepHistory Свойство KeepHistory определяет, вести ли историю изменений показателей базы.
LightWeight Свойство LightWeight определяет, загружать ли показатели динамически.
Measures Свойство Measures определяет справочник репозитория НСИ, содержащий информацию о мерах.
ModelSpace Свойство ModelSpace определяет контейнер моделирования для базы данных временных рядов.
Revisions Свойство Revisions определяет справочник репозитория НСИ, содержащий информацию о ревизиях.
RevisionsOnQuery Свойство RevisionsOnQuery определяет, будет ли справочник ревизий основан на запросе.
SeparateTableForActualData Свойство SeparateTableForActualData определяет, использовать ли отдельную таблицу для хранения актуальных данных.
Sequence Свойство Sequence возвращает объект, генерирующий ключи показателей для базы данных временных рядов.
StartYear Свойство StartYear возвращает дату начала для показателя.
TreatEmptyStringAsNull Свойство TreatEmptyStringAsNull определяет, хранить ли пустые строки как Null.
UnitIsRequired Свойство UnitIsRequired определяет, входит ли справочник единиц измерений в состав уникального ключа базы данных временных рядов.
Units Свойство Units определяет справочник репозитория НСИ, содержащий информацию о единицах измерения.
UseDeduplication Свойство UseDeduplication определяет, поддерживает ли база данных временных рядов дедупликацию.
UseDistinctSequence Свойство UseDistinctSequence определяет, генерировать ли ключи показателей для базы данных временных рядов отдельно от остальных баз данных временных рядов в репозитории.
UseDuplication Свойство UseDuplication определяет, множить ли значения атрибута ряда на все точки, отмеченные в выборке.
Values Свойство Values определяет объект репозитория, содержащий справочник значений показателей базы.
ValuesOnQuery Свойство ValuesOnQuery определяет, будет ли справочник значений основан на запросе.

Методы

  Имя метода Краткое описание
AlterAndSave Метод AlterAndSave создает/обновляет системные таблицы базы данных временных рядов.
CollectGarbage Метод CollectGarbage удаляет ряды, в которых значения идентифицирующих атрибутов были удалены из справочника.
CreateFacts

Метод CreateFacts создает составной справочник в репозитории НСИ, в котором будет храниться информация о показателях базы данных временных рядов.
CreateMeasures

Метод CreateMeasures создает справочник мер в репозитории НСИ.
CreateRevisions

Метод CreateRevisions создает справочник ревизий в репозитории НСИ.
CreateUnits

Метод CreateUnits создает справочник единиц измерения в репозитории НСИ.
CreateValues

Метод CreateRevisions создает справочник значений в репозитории НСИ.
EditCalendar

Метод EditCalendar позволяет получить календарь базы данных временных рядов для редактирования.
GetDictionary

Метод GetDictionary позволяет получить составной справочник базы данных временных рядов.
RunIndexDefrag

Метод RunIndexDefrag осуществляет дефрагментацию индексов таблиц, на которых построена база данных временных рядов.
SetDictionary

Метод SetDictionary позволяет установить объект репозитория, в котором будет храниться информация о справочнике базы данных временных рядов.
SetPeriod

Метод SetPeriod устанавливает период для показателей.
Truncate

Метод Truncate осуществляет очистку базы данных временных рядов.

См. также:

Интерфейсы сборки Cubes